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fly

from the Turrall Dry Winged Trout Fly Collection.

The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fly is a classic choice for anglers seeking to mimic the natural appearance of mayflies. Originating in the late 19th century, this fly was designed by American fly tyer Daniel Cahill, renowned for his innovative patterns. Its dark, earthy tones and delicate wing structure make it particularly effective in clear waters, enticing trout with its lifelike presentation.
Key features include a slender body, typically crafted from high-quality dubbing, and upright wings that replicate the silhouette of emerging insects. This fly excels in dry fly fishing, offering excellent buoyancy and visibility. Its proven track record and timeless design make it a staple in any angler's fly box, ensuring success on the water..

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fishing Fly

- Fishing Techniques.
The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fishing Fly is best utilised in clear streams and rivers where trout are actively feeding on the surface. To maximise effectiveness, present the fly upstream and allow it to drift naturally with the current, ensuring a drag-free presentation. Use a light tippet to enhance the fly's natural movement. Employ a dead-drift technique, occasionally twitching the fly gently to mimic the subtle movements of an emerging insect. For retrieves, a slow, steady hand-twist retrieve can be effective in enticing strikes from wary trout. Adjust your casting angle to match the flow and avoid spooking the fish.

Key Seasons - when is this

Dry Winged Trout Fly

most effective?

The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fishing Fly is most effective during late spring to early autumn, aligning with the peak of mayfly hatches. In the UK, this typically spans from May to September. During these months, trout are actively feeding on the surface, making dry flies particularly enticing. The fly excels in clear, slow-moving waters where trout are more likely to rise. Optimal conditions include overcast days with mild temperatures, as these encourage insect activity and surface feeding. Use this fly during the late afternoon to early evening when hatches are most prolific.

How does the Turrall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fly imitate a key stage in a fish's diet?
The Cahill-Dark Dry Winged Trout Fishing Fly is designed to mimic the adult stage of mayflies, specifically during their emergence from the water. This fly imitates the delicate wings and slender body of the mayfly as it transitions from nymph to adult, a critical stage when it is most vulnerable. Fish target this stage because the emerging mayflies are abundant and easy prey, often struggling on the water's surface. The fly's design, with its dark body and upright wings, effectively replicates the natural appearance and movement, enticing trout to strike.
